'Optimization-Based Transistor Sizing'

This paper describes a mathematical approach to transistor sizing. The approach picks a set of critical transistors and converts the transistor sizing problem into a nonlinear optimization problem. This problem is then solved by mathematical programming technique. Although experiments show that this approach takes a lot of CPU time to optimize a large circuit, it will be useful in applications where heuristic methods do not work well and optimal design is desired.
